Sam Smith Postpones Glasgow Concert Due to Sudden Illness

Acclaimed musician Sam Smith has been forced to postpone a portion of their tour, which was slated to kick off in Glasgow’s OVO Hydro on Saturday evening. The sudden decision comes as Smith and members of their team have fallen ill due to a viral infection. The Scottish segment of their highly anticipated Gloria tour will now take place next month.

The 30-year-old artist took to Instagram on Friday to break the unfortunate news to their fans. In the announcement, Smith expressed their regret: “Sailors… I’m so sorry to say but we have to reschedule the Glasgow show to 25th May 2023. Myself and a lot of my team have been hit with a virus, that’s made us really unwell.” Smith further emphasized their commitment to delivering the best possible concert experience for their fans, stating that the current circumstances made it impossible to achieve this.

Controversial Performances and Costume Choices

Smith began their UK and Europe tour with concerts in Sheffield, Dublin, and London. The performances have garnered mixed reactions, with some audience members expressing concerns over the appropriateness of Smith’s stage attire and actions for younger attendees. On the other hand, many fans have lauded the artist’s bold performances.

At the Brit Awards, Smith made headlines with their inflatable latex suit and memorable rendition of the hit song “Unholy” alongside Kim Petras. Both the outfit and performance became widely discussed topics on social media platforms.

Despite the setback, Smith reassured their followers that the postponed Glasgow show would still take place, sharing that it was crucial to secure a new date immediately. They wrote, “We will celebrate Gloria together!! All previous tickets are still valid for the new date.” Fans eagerly await the rescheduled performance, set for May 25th, 2023.
